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1) Confirmed by head CT or MRI the imaging findings are consistent with cerebral infarction or cerebral hemorrhage. 2) First onset with a course of less than 3 months. 3) Age between 35-75. 4) Brunstrom stage of the affected upper limb is stage III or above. 5) Muscle tone of the affected upper limb is not higher than stage II (Modified Ashworth Scale MAS). 6) Vital signs are stable without severe cognitive or comprehension dysfunction. The Loewenstein Occupational Therapy Cognitive Assessment (LOTCA) score should not be less than 40 points. 7) There should be no serious heart liver kidney or other organ diseases. 8) Family members should give informed consent and be approved by the hospital ethics committee.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1) Pain caused by various reasons can affect the movement of various joints in the upper limbs. For example shoulder hand syndrome elbow joint contracture etc. 2) accompanied by other serious diseases cannot complete this experiment. For example patients with circulatory and respiratory system related diseases as well as those with coagulation dysfunction or severe bleeding tendency. Patients with severe cognitive impairment and those who have previously suffered from psychiatric disorders. Patients who have undergone clinical trials of other drugs in the previous month before enrollment
